How they compare

China currently reports 323,413 1000 USD against 270,769 1000 USD in Indonesia, a difference of 52,644 1000 USD.

That makes China's figure about 1.2 times Indonesia's.

The two have swapped places 3 times across 21 shared years of data; in 1997 it was Indonesia ahead.

China ranks 1st and Indonesia ranks 2nd of 56 countries.

Across the 3 decades both report, China averaged higher in 1 and Indonesia in 2.

Head to head by decade

Decade China Indonesia Difference Ahead
1990s 6,528 1000 USD 61,137 1000 USD 54,609 1000 USD Indonesia
2000s 133,532 1000 USD 187,432 1000 USD 53,900 1000 USD Indonesia
2010s 266,679 1000 USD 240,410 1000 USD 26,269 1000 USD China

Averages of every year both report within each decade.
